This seminar focuses on how to get your book published via traditional mainstream publishers, such as Penguin, HarperCollins, Random House and so on. It does NOT focus on Self-publishing or eBooks as there isn't enough time to cover this in one session. If you are interested in these please find out more about Self-Publishing here and eBooks here.

Geoff is an author, journalist, actor and producer. He has filed articles and interviews for over 20 major newspapers and magazines around the country, including The Sydney Morning Herald, Courier Mail, Canberra Times, West Australian and Australian Style. Geoff's books include Comedians in the Mist, Cattitude and Mutterings. He also writes regularly for the finance and travel industries. ...more |
